Создание и развертывание проекта в облаке может быть сложной задачей, требующей глубоких знаний и опыта. Однако, Microsoft Azure предлагает широкий спектр инструментов и услуг, которые помогут вам создать эпический проект и достичь максимального результата. В этой статье мы рассмотрим некоторые ключевые советы и рекомендации по работе с Azure.
Первым шагом для успешного создания проекта в Azure является выбор правильной конфигурации. Важно учесть требования вашего проекта, такие как масштабируемость, безопасность и производительность. Azure предлагает различные сервисы, такие как виртуальные машины, контейнеры и функции, которые позволяют адаптировать конфигурацию под ваши потребности.
Вторым советом является правильное планирование и управление ресурсами. Azure предоставляет мощные инструменты для мониторинга использования ресурсов, автоматического масштабирования и управления статусом проекта. Это поможет вам оптимизировать затраты и увеличить эффективность вашего проекта.
Наконец, не забывайте о безопасности. Azure обеспечивает высокий уровень защиты данных и сетевую безопасность. Регулярное обновление и мониторинг системы поможет предотвратить угрозы и неполадки. Кроме того, Azure предлагает функции резервного копирования и восстановления, что гарантирует сохранность данных в случае аварий и сбоев.
В итоге, создание эпического проекта в Azure — это задача, требующая внимания к деталям и учета всех особенностей вашего проекта. Следуя рекомендациям и советам данной статьи, вы сможете достичь успешного результат и использовать все возможности, которые предлагает облачная платформа Azure.
Зачем создавать эпический проект в Azure?
Масштабируемость и гибкость. Azure предлагает возможность масштабирования ресурсов в зависимости от потребностей вашего проекта. Вы можете запустить масштабируемое приложение и оптимизировать его использование ресурсов без задержек или простоев. Кроме того, вам будет доступна гибкость настройки и управления вашими ресурсами, что позволит легко адаптировать проект к изменяющимся требованиям.
Высокая доступность и надежность. Azure имеет глобальное присутствие с данными центрами во многих странах, поэтому ваши приложения будут доступны и надежно работать в любой точке мира. Облачные службы Azure также предлагают инструменты и функции по обеспечению бесперебойной работы приложений, включая автоматическое масштабирование, резервное копирование и восстановление данных.
Быстрая разработка и доставка. Azure предоставляет инструменты и ресурсы для разработки приложений любого масштаба и сложности. Вы можете использовать широкий спектр сервисов, таких как разработка контейнеров, искусственный интеллект, аналитика данных и многое другое, чтобы ускорить процесс разработки проекта. Кроме того, Azure предлагает готовые шаблоны и интеграцию с популярными инструментами разработки, такими как Visual Studio, что позволяет значительно сэкономить время и усилия разработчиков.
Безопасность и защита данных. Azure обеспечивает высокий уровень безопасности при работе с данными и приложениями. Платформа предоставляет механизмы авторизации и аутентификации, шифрование данных, защиту от атак и многое другое. Вы можете быть уверены, что ваши данные будут храниться и обрабатываться в безопасной облачной среде.
Экономическая эффективность. Работа в облаке Azure может быть экономически выгодной для вашего бизнеса. Вы платите только за ресурсы, которые используете, и можете легко масштабировать свои затраты в зависимости от объема работы и требований проекта. Кроме того, Azure предоставляет гибкие тарифные планы и программы скидок для разработчиков и стартапов, позволяющие оптимизировать расходы и получить максимальную ценность от использования платформы.
Создание эпического проекта в Azure открывает перед вами широкие возможности для развития и улучшения вашего бизнеса. Независимо от размера и сложности проекта, Azure предлагает инструменты, технологии и ресурсы, которые вам понадобятся для успешной реализации вашей идеи. Воспользуйтесь высокой доступностью, гибкостью, безопасностью и эффективностью облачной платформы Azure, чтобы создать эпическое приложение или сервис и достичь новых высот в вашем бизнесе.
Подготовка
1. Определите цель и ожидания проекта. Сформулируйте ясно и четко, что вы хотите достичь в результате работы на вашем проекте. Это поможет вам лучше понять, какие сервисы и инструменты Azure вам понадобятся.
2. Проведите анализ требований и ограничений. Изучите требования и ограничения вашего проекта, чтобы понять, какие технологии и ресурсы могут помочь вам и какие могут быть ограничениями в его реализации. Учтите факторы безопасности, производительности, масштабируемости и доступности.
3. Определите бюджет и ресурсы. Оцените, сколько вы готовы потратить на реализацию проекта. Определите, какие ресурсы и сотрудники вы можете выделить для работы над проектом. Используйте Azure Pricing Calculator, чтобы понять стоимость использования различных сервисов Azure.
4. Изучите документацию и руководства по Azure. Предварительно освоив документацию и руководства по Azure, вы сможете лучше понять, какие возможности предоставляет платформа Azure и какие сервисы вам потребуются для реализации вашего проекта. Внимательно ознакомьтесь с документацией по каждому из сервисов, которые вы планируете использовать в своем проекте.
5. Разработайте детальный план проекта. На этом этапе вы можете определить последовательность шагов и задач, необходимых для реализации вашего проекта. Разделите проект на этапы и определите сроки выполнения каждого из них.
Следуя этим рекомендациям, вы готовы к созданию своего эпического проекта в Azure.
Выбор подходящих инструментов
Создание эпического проекта в Azure требует умения выбрать правильные инструменты для реализации задачи. Ниже приведены несколько важных факторов, которые следует учесть при выборе инструментов.
Первым шагом является определение целей и требований проекта. Важно понять, какие возможности и функциональность вы хотите реализовать, чтобы выбрать подходящие инструменты, которые могут обеспечить эти возможности.
Вторым шагом является оценка доступных инструментов и услуг в Azure. Azure предлагает широкий спектр инструментов, которые можно использовать для различных целей, например, виртуальные машины, контейнеры, базы данных, искусственный интеллект и т.д. Исследуйте возможности и функциональность каждого инструмента, чтобы определить, подходит ли он для вашего проекта.
Третьим шагом является анализ требований проекта, таких как масштабируемость, безопасность и производительность. Разные инструменты в Azure могут предлагать различные возможности в этих аспектах, поэтому важно выбрать инструменты, которые соответствуют требованиям вашего проекта.
Дополнительно, учтите факторы стоимости и поддержки. Некоторые инструменты могут иметь бесплатные варианты или предоставлять льготы для новых пользователей. Также обратите внимание на доступность документации и сообщества поддержки для выбранных инструментов.
Выбор подходящих инструментов основан на глубоком понимании требований вашего проекта и анализе доступных возможностей в Azure. Имейте в виду, что выбор инструментов — это итеративный процесс, и вам может потребоваться вносить изменения в ваш выбор по мере развития проекта.
Настройка проекта
Перед тем, как приступить к созданию своего эпического проекта в Azure, необходимо выполнить несколько важных настроек. Эти шаги помогут вам грамотно организовать ваш проект и упростить его разработку и управление. Вот список ключевых рекомендаций:
1. Создайте новый ресурс группы в Azure Portal. Ресурсная группа позволяет организовать все связанные ресурсы вашего проекта. Выберите подходящее имя для ресурсной группы и выберите регион, где будут размещены ваши ресурсы. |
2. Выберите правильный тип и размер виртуальной машины (VM). Виртуальная машина является основным компонентом вашего проекта в Azure. Определите требования к производительности, памяти и размерам диска, а затем выберите подходящий тип и размер VM. |
3. Настройте сеть и подключение. Убедитесь, что ваша виртуальная машина будет иметь доступ к Интернету и другим необходимым услугам. Вы можете настроить сетевые правила, виртуальные сетки и виртуальные сетевые устройства, чтобы обеспечить безопасность и связность вашего проекта. |
4. Установите необходимые службы и приложения. Для успешной реализации вашего проекта установите и настройте необходимые службы и приложения. Azure предлагает широкий спектр готовых решений для различных сфер деятельности, поэтому выберите нужные вам сервисы и установите их в своей виртуальной машине. |
5. Настройте мониторинг и управление. Чтобы держать руку на пульсе вашего проекта, активируйте мониторинг и управление в Azure. Используйте соответствующие инструменты для отслеживания производительности, масштабирования ресурсов и ведения журналов событий. |
Следуя этим рекомендациям, вы будете готовы к созданию своего эпического проекта в Azure. Не забывайте учитывать уникальные требования вашего проекта и активно используйте возможности Azure для достижения ваших целей.
Создание виртуальной машины
1. Выбор типа виртуальной машины
Первым шагом является выбор типа виртуальной машины. Вам нужно решить, на какой операционной системе будет работать ваша виртуальная машина, например, Windows или Linux. Azure предлагает различные типы и размеры виртуальных машин, от самых небольших и простых до мощных и производительных.
2. Конфигурация виртуальной машины
После выбора типа виртуальной машины вам необходимо настроить ее параметры. Выберите имя для вашей виртуальной машины, задайте имя пользователя и пароль для доступа к ней. Также вы можете настроить сетевые настройки, установить дополнительные компоненты и выбрать нужные опции безопасности.
3. Выбор ресурсов
При создании виртуальной машины вам нужно выбрать, какие ресурсы она будет использовать. Azure предлагает различные опции для хранения и управления данными, такие как хранилища данных и группы автомасштабирования. Выберите опции, которые наиболее подходят вашим потребностям и бюджету.
4. Создание виртуальной машины
После настройки всех параметров вы готовы создать виртуальную машину. Нажмите кнопку «Создать» и Azure начнет развертывание виртуальной машины. Этот процесс может занять некоторое время, в зависимости от выбранного типа и размера виртуальной машины.
Поздравляю! Вы только что создали виртуальную машину в Azure. Теперь вы можете использовать ее для развертывания вашего эпического проекта и настроить его под свои потребности.
Не забывайте следовать лучшим практикам безопасности и регулярно обновлять вашу виртуальную машину, чтобы обеспечить ее защиту и производительность.
Разработка и интеграция
Для создания эпического проекта в Azure необходимо уделить внимание разработке и интеграции приложений. Важно выстроить правильную архитектуру и выбрать подходящие технологии для разработки.
В случае создания проекта на базе микросервисной архитектуры, следует использовать Azure Service Fabric. Это платформа, которая обеспечивает масштабируемость, отказоустойчивость и управление жизненным циклом микросервисов.
Если же проект основывается на монолитной архитектуре, рекомендуется использовать контейнеризацию с помощью Azure Container Service. Это позволит упростить развертывание и масштабирование приложения.
Для интеграции приложений можно использовать различные инструменты Azure, такие как Azure Logic Apps, Azure Functions и Azure Event Grid. Эти инструменты позволяют создавать бизнес-логику, реагировать на события и интегрироваться с другими сервисами Azure и сторонними приложениями.
При разработке приложений важно также учитывать безопасность. Azure предоставляет сервис Azure Active Directory для управления идентификацией и доступом пользователей к приложениям. Также можно использовать Azure Key Vault для хранения и управления секретами и ключами шифрования.
Важным этапом разработки и интеграции является тестирование. Azure предлагает инструменты для автоматизации тестирования, такие как Azure DevTest Labs и Azure Test Plans. С их помощью можно провести функциональное, нагрузочное и безопасность тестирование разрабатываемого проекта.